Popis: | Aiming to structurally and functionally replace missing or damaged tissues, regenerative medicine can offer revolutionary therapeutical solution in addressing musculoskeletal conditions. Translation from basic research to affordable cost effective therapeutic procedures implies using advanced robotic and automatized technology for research, processing, quality control and future development. This paper overviews present status of robotics and automation applications for cell culturing, scaffold fabrication, imaging and process monitoring in the field of regenerative medicine for musculoskeletal conditions. |
